问题标签 [intellij-idea-2016]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
spring-boot - SpringBoot 中属性文件、YAML 文件和命令行参数之间的优先顺序
application.properties
很久以来我一直在我的 Spring 应用程序中使用文件。但最近我遇到了application.yaml
文件。三者之间的优先顺序是什么以及使用个人的优势(如果有的话)。
我知道这可能是个愚蠢的问题。但我对它们的用法感到困惑。
cucumber - 我在 IntelliJ with Cucumber 中不断收到错误“未实现的子步骤定义”?
我已经:
- 下载了
Cucumber Java
,Gherkin plugin
- 我已经有
the steps
和features
目录:
我的目录结构如下所示:
在 features 文件夹下,我有一个名为CucumberTests.java
. 我可以通过运行测试,mvn test
但红色的错误标记真的让我很恼火。
我有这些标签CucumberTest.java
,应该运行测试:
intellij-idea - intellij auto 完成一个不带href的标签
我知道做的时候
a
TAB
它曾经自动完成,<a href=""></a>
这对我来说不再是这种情况。它只是这样做:<a></a>
有没有办法重新打开它?在 html 和 php 文件中
intellij-idea - 无法使用 PKI 将 Intellij Ultimate 2016.2 连接到 GIT
所以,我一直在尝试让 IntelliJ IDEA Ultimate 连接到我们的 GitLab 和 JIRA 服务器,但两者都需要使用 PKI,我不知道如何让它工作。当尝试使用 Git 的 VCS 菜单选项来拉取或与 Git 交互时,我得到 Git Pull Failed fata: Could not read from remote repository。如果我在 IntelliJ 中使用终端屏幕,在我输入证书密码后它就可以正常工作。现在请注意,我使用的是 Windows 系统。
我旁边的一位同事在 Linux 系统上运行 IntelliJ 相同的版本,他能够使用 Git VCS 菜单功能。
有人知道如何让 Windows 与 IntelliJ 到 Git 和/或 JIRA 一起正常工作吗?
maven - 在 Idea 中仅显示模块的依赖关系图
是否可以使用 Idea 创建一个仅包含模块依赖项的 Maven 依赖关系图?<modules>
对于模块依赖项,我的意思是在or<parent>
标记内的 pom.xml 文件中定义的所有子模块或父模块。默认的依赖关系图显示了所有依赖关系,这些依赖关系信息有点多。
我已经找到了如何通过单击生成模块依赖树Analyze -> Analyze Module Dependencies...
但这只是显示树而不是图表。
authentication - Intellij 无法连接到 SVN 服务器
我使用 Tortoise SVN 进行与颠覆相关的操作。Tortoise 客户端使用 putty 作为连接网络的底层引擎。我在 Putty 中配置了一个私钥,它与我在 SVN 服务器上加载的公钥同步,这样每次我想连接到网络来为我的项目更新、提交等时,我都不必提供用户名或密码。
我也想对我的 intellij 进行相同的设置。我使用 IntelliJ 2017.2.2 版本的 IDE,并在 Subversion 下进行以下设置:
但我什至无法从 Intellij 更新、提交、注释我的项目。它不断询问我的用户名密码,即使提供了用户名和密码,我仍然无法连接,即我无法更新、提交等。
我的私钥是 openSSH 格式。它是使用 PuttyGen 和 Putty 的私钥生成的。
我还浏览了以下问题和论坛以找到解决问题的方法。
intellij-idea - 如何跳回活动编辑器选项卡?
是否有从工具窗口跳回活动编辑器选项卡的热键?
我有一个用于 docker 工具窗口的热键 (alt+d),但是当我切换到该工具窗口时,我通常在附加的控制台中,一旦进入控制台,我就无法使用 alt+d 关闭/最小化它以切换回来. 我可以做 alt+tab 但这只是调出切换器,我必须选择我想要的文件。
是否有热键(或我可以为其设置热键的映射)直接切换到当前打开的编辑器选项卡?
java - Intellij 将搜索/查找的范围限制为当前方法
我知道通过单击变量名称 Intellij会在方法中突出显示对该局部变量的引用。
在很多情况下,我想找到(Ctrl+F)一个字符串(除了变量名),即想到
- 日志 stmt 中的字符串
- 变量名的子串
- 其他方法名称的子字符串 - 从您所在的方法内部调用
我想在我正在使用的方法中限制此搜索/查找的范围。
但是,Intellij 将我带到同一个类中的另一个方法(匹配搜索字符串),我丢失了我正在处理的方法的位置。我必须执行 Back(Ctrl+Alt+Left) 才能回到我之前使用的方法。每天这样做 100 次是相当低效的,而且我会失去注意力。
有没有一种方法/intellij 操作可以将您的搜索/查找范围限制为您所在的方法而不是整个班级。